How does Malawi get its electricity?
The majority of Malawi’s electricity supply comes from hydroelectric power plants. Renewable sources such as solar and geothermal, imported petroleum-based products, and biomass (e.g., predominately firewood and charcoal) also contribute to energy supply.

How many health facilities are connected to the electricity grid in Malawi?
According to data from Malawi’s most recent (/) Service Provision Assessment (a USAID funded health facility census), 69% of health facilities were connected to the electrical grid as their primary energy source, 22% relied on of-grid sources of energy such as solar systems or diesel-powered generators, and 9% had no energy source at all.
Can energy access improve economic development in Malawi?
Expanding energy access is likely to enhance overall economic development, but given current energy supply constraints in the context of a growing population, including limited infrastructure development, insuficient financial resources, and a limited policy landscape, the goal of sustainable energy for all in Malawi remains a challenge.
What are the different types of energy companies in Malawi?
The types of companies range from those marketing solar home systems and fuel saving stoves, to those operating at larger scales on the development of a wind energy, marketing and distributing clean cooking technologies, and more. A range of non-governmental organizations (NGOs) and private sector firms engage in Malawi’s energy sector.
